Depression
Depression is a common and serious mental health condition that impacts your state of mind. It can make it hard to operate in daily life and might cause thoughts of suicide. You must not overlook any symptoms of depression and look for assistance from a psychiatrist or other healthcare professional as quickly as possible.
A psychiatric evaluation can include an interview with a therapist, counselor or psychologist and a physical test. They will ask questions about your signs and for how long they have actually been present. They will likewise need to know what, if any, medications you are taking. It's a great concept to keep a journal or note pad in the weeks leading up to your appointment so that you can tape-record when and how often your symptoms occur, how extreme they are and whether they interfere with your daily life.
If you have moderate to moderate depression, psychiatric therapy (in-person or online) is generally the first treatment choice. A therapist or therapist will work with you to identify and alter unhealthy idea and habits patterns that contribute to your depression. They may likewise suggest medication to reduce symptoms.
Medications used to deal with depression include antidepressants, which work by changing the chemical signaling in your brain. You may require to attempt several different medications before finding the one that assists your symptoms with the least side results. It is necessary to stick to your treatment plan so that you get one of the most advantage.
Other treatments for depression may include group or individual psychotherapy, cognitive behavior modification (CBT) and social therapy (IPT). These therapies help you recognize negative idea patterns, discover how to connect much better with others and develop coping methods. They can likewise teach you relaxation techniques to decrease tension.
Some individuals with depression require more extensive treatment, especially if they are at risk of hurting themselves or another person. This can be provided in a psychiatric health center or through domestic, partial or day hospitalization programs. Intensive outpatient programs are another choice for those who need a more structured environment to handle their psychiatric conditions.
Anxiety
Feeling distressed or worried is a typical part of life, however it's essential to see a physician if you have continuous stress and anxiety that disrupts your day-to-day functioning. Throughout an assessment, your provider will carry out a medical examination and ask questions about your signs and how they affect you. They will also inspect your family history to see if anyone else in the family has a stress and anxiety disorder. Then they will conduct a mental evaluation, taking a look at your thoughts and feelings to make a diagnosis. They will utilize the criteria in the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ders to assist them recognize your condition.
The most typical kinds of stress and anxiety disorders include generalized stress and anxiety disorder, obsessive-compulsive disorder and panic condition. Signs of these conditions include extreme and persistent worries that don't appear to have any basis, repeated, undesirable ideas or rituals and frustrating physical experiences, like tiredness, sweating or a rapid heart beat. Your doctor will have the ability to inform you more about the signs of these conditions and can assist you find ways to handle them, consisting of cognitive behavior modification and medication.
Stress and anxiety can trigger physical signs, such as chest discomfort or a quick heart beat, that are comparable to those of a heart attack. If you have these symptoms, call 911 or the National Suicide and Crisis Lifeline right now. You can also try to eliminate them by taking a deep breath, working out, consuming well and hanging out with friends and family. You may likewise find that joining a stress and anxiety support system supplies convenience and understanding from individuals who have experienced the very same sensations.
There are medications that can relieve stress and anxiety, but you'll require to stick with your treatment plan to get the most benefit. Your psychiatrist will likely prescribe a drug that stabilizes the levels of specific neurotransmitters in your brain, such as SSRIs or SNRIs. Your doctor will monitor your reaction and will change the dosage if required.
Psychiatric therapy can be an extremely efficient method to deal with anxiety, and your doctor will most likely suggest this first. Your therapist will teach you techniques to manage your anxiety so that it doesn't manage your life. They can likewise help you comprehend the underlying reasons for your stress and anxiety so that you can find out to overcome it.
ADHD
Psychiatrists focus on the medical diagnosis and treatment of mental health disorders like ADHD. They have medical school education and specialized training in recognizing and treating mental disease, consisting of state of mind conditions, such as depression. In truth, a full-fledged psychiatric patient assessment assessment consists of psychiatric therapy and medication management. More than 48 percent of ADDitude readers who reacted to our current study said they've seen a psychiatrist for their or their children's ADHD.
While the signs of ADHD frequently appear during youth and teenage years, numerous people with the condition struggle with its impacts into their adult years. Unattended, ADHD can result in problems at work and in relationships. A psychiatric assessment of psychiatric patient can help adults with ADHD get the aid they need, so they can live their finest lives.
A psychiatric assessment for ADHD generally consists of a description of signs from the patient and from those close to him or her, conclusion of standardized scales or surveys by the clients, caretakers and instructors, a physical exam and an introduction of the individual's case history. Sometimes, a psychiatric assessment might likewise consist of mental or neuropsychological testing.
If the psychiatric assessment verifies ADHD, your psychiatrist will develop a comprehensive prepare for treatment that may consist of psychotherapy or lifestyle modifications, such as setting consistent routines and using apps for scheduling and note-taking. For some grownups, medication is the most reliable way to deal with ADHD. There are several kinds of ADHD medications, and your psychiatrist will assist you find the right one for your specific requirements.
In addition to detecting and treating psychological health conditions, psychiatrists are likewise trained in the pharmacology of prescription drugs. They can recommend a wide range of psychotropic medication, and they are typically responsible for handling the drug negative effects that can accompany some medications. They might likewise refer their clients to a psychopharmacologist (psychopharmacologist) for extra or more specialized medication management.
Psychologists have advanced degrees in psychology, including a Ph.D. or psychiatric diagnostic Assessment Psy. While they can diagnose ADHD and other psychological health conditions, they can not write prescriptions in Idaho, Illinois, Louisiana or New Mexico. Nevertheless, they can team up with a psychiatrist to handle an individual's medication, and they are typically covered by insurance coverage.
State of mind Disorders
If you have mood conditions, you'll experience episodes of sadness or mania that interrupt your life and hinder how you work. People with depression may feel helpless, useless or unable to take pleasure in things they used to, while those with bipolar affective disorder will alternate between periods of extreme joy and excessive happiness.
A psychiatrist who has unique training in state of mind conditions can help you get rid of these issues. A doctor will assess you by asking concerns about your signs and way of life, consisting of sleep and consuming routines. They'll also do a physical test to rule out other health conditions that might be triggering your mood changes. Then, they'll utilize the American Psychiatric Association's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ders to diagnose your condition.
Mood disorders are generally more serious than the regular emotional ups and downs that everybody experiences from time to time. You must see a psychological health professional immediately if you're feeling unfortunate or irritable the majority of the time, particularly if these feelings disrupt your work, relationships or daily activities. You need to also seek assistance if you're having suicidal ideas.
Many types of medications can assist with mood conditions by altering the method your brain chemicals work. You might also be offered Psychiatric diagnostic assessment therapy, which includes talking with a therapist to learn new methods of thinking and acting that enhance your state of mind. The majority of the time, this treatment is integrated with medication to achieve the very best outcomes.
Some individuals are more most likely to have a state of mind condition, consisting of those who have a chronic health problem like cancer or arthritis. In addition, ladies are more vulnerable to state of mind conditions than guys. Signs of mood conditions typically begin in adolescence, but they can impact people of any ages and sexes.
State of mind disorders are frequently simpler to deal with in the early stages. Getting diagnosed and dealt with as quickly as you discover them can prevent the condition from worsening.
